g4(4.05.01) 연동 ncclub 2.1.3 release [09.12.05] > 그누4 플러그인

그누4 플러그인

그누보드에는 여러가지 기능 추가가 쉽도록 제작 되었습니다.
플러그인의 저작권은 해당 플러그인 제작자님께 있으며, 그누보드의 저작권과 다를 수 있습니다.
플러그인 다운로드시 좋아요와 감사의 코멘트를 남기시면 제작자에게 큰 힘이됩니다. ^^y

g4(4.05.01) 연동 ncclub 2.1.3 release [09.12.05] 정보

g4(4.05.01) 연동 ncclub 2.1.3 release [09.12.05]

첨부파일

ncclub2.1.3r.tgz (424.6K) 2957회 다운로드 2005-09-12 03:31:14
ncclub213r.skin.tgz (627byte) 454회 다운로드 2005-09-12 03:31:14

본문

ncclub 2.1.3 release (09.12.05)

그누보드 포에버 4.05.01 베이스

라이센스 변경

클럽 디렉토리 생성
cb_open.update.php

커버스토리 등록 이미지 사이즈 표시
cb_coverstory_form.php

클럽 메뉴 설정 배열 관련 에러
cb_menu.update.php

클럽 메뉴 권한 중 삭제 권한 삭제
cb_menulevel.php

클럽아이디 중복 첵 수정
club_id_check.php

모든 스킨 수정

기타
cb_main.php


1. 설치방법 (gnuboard4 디렉토리 하위에 설치하는 것을 기준으로 설명합니다. => gnuboard4/club)

파일을 다운받아 gnuboard4 디렉토리에 압축을 해제합니다. 또는 자신의 PC에서 압축을 해제한후 파일들을 FTP등을 통하여 gnuboard4 로 업로드 합니다.
예) ]# tar xvfz gnuboard4/ncclub2.1.3r.tgz

클럽스킨을 다운받아 gnuboard4의 게시판 스킨 디렉토리에 압축을 해제합니다.
예) ]# tar xvfz gnuboard4/skin/board/club213r.skin.tgz

club 디렉토리의 권한을 707(권장) 또는 777로 설정합니다.
예) ]# chmod 707 gnuboard4/club

에디터를 이용하여 club 디렉토리안의 경로 파일을 모두 수정합니다.
예)
gnuboard4/club/_common.php
$g4_path = ".."; // g4 상대경로
$cb_path = ".";

gnuboard4/club/admin/_common.php
$g4_path = "../.."; // g4 상대경로
$cb_path = "..";

gnuboard4/skin/board/club/_common.php
$cb_path = "../club";

g4 관리자로 로그인후 웹브라우져상에서 클럽에 접속합니다. (신규설치)
예) http://도메인/gnuboard4/club

설치를 진행한후 설치가 완료되면 클럽관리자 페이지에서 자신의 환경에 알맞게 설정후 운영합니다.


2. 업그레이드

신규설치 방법과 모두 동일합니다.
단 마지막에 웹브라우져로 클럽을 설치하지 마시고, 클럽 관리자로 접속하여 업그레이드를 한번 실행하십시오..


라이센스 변경됬습니다. 참고하십시오..
gnuboard4/skin/board 경로의 스킨도 변경되었으니 꼭 스킨도 같이 업로드하십시오.


시간이 부족한 관계로 파악된 버그만 패치해서 올립니다.
아직 원인이 파악되지 못한 버그들은 좀더 함께 연구해봐야 할것 같습니다.

버그관련 해결방법을 알고계신분이나 해결하신분들...
또는, 공유할수 있는 팁이나 추가기능등을 개발하신 분들도
게시판에 정보 공유해주시면 감사하겠습니다..

감사합니다.
추천
0

댓글 전체

한가지... 더..
cheditor용 클럽 게시판 스킨을 만들었는데..
라이센스 적용이 어떻게 되는지 몰라서 이번 버젼에 적용하지 못했습니다.
명확히 아시는 분은 답변좀 부탁드립니다..
club/skin/art_beige  쓰시는 분들은 list_skin.php의 대략53번째줄
 <tr><td colspan=12 height=1 bgcolor=#DFC59C></td><td></td></tr>  <==를 제거하시면 깔끔합니다
write_skin.php 에서 코메트창 아이콘이 깨지는부분수정
view_comment.skin.php 에도 같은 부분이 있음

<tr height="30">
    <td></td>
    <td align="center">제목</td>
    <td colspan=2></td>
    <td style='padding-left:5px; padding-right:5px;'><INPUT class=ed style="width:100%;" name=wr_subject itemname="제목" required value="<?=$subject?>"></td>
    <td></td>
</tr>
<tr><td height="1" background="<?=$cb_board_skin_path?>/img/dot_bg.gif" colSpan=6></td></tr>
<tr>
    <td></td>
    <td align="center">내용</td>
    <td colspan=2></td>
    <td style='padding:5px;'>
<========================================여기부터
        <table width=100% cellpadding=0 cellspacing=0>
        <tr>
            <td width=50% align=left valign=bottom>
                <SPAN style="CURSOR: pointer;" onclick="textarea_decrease('wr_content', 10);"><img src="<?=$cb_board_skin_path?>/img/up.gif"></SPAN>
                <SPAN style="CURSOR: pointer;" onclick="textarea_original('wr_content', 10);"><img src="<?=$cb_board_skin_path?>/img/start.gif"></SPAN>
                <SPAN style="CURSOR: pointer;" onclick="textarea_increase('wr_content', 10);"><img src="<?=$cb_board_skin_path?>/img/down.gif"></SPAN></td>
            <td width=50% align=right><? if ($write_min || $write_max) { ?><span id=char_count></span>글자<?}?></td>
        </tr>
        </table>
==========================================>여기까지 바꾸세요
        <TEXTAREA id=wr_content name=wr_content class=tx style='width:100%; word-break:break-all;' rows=10 itemname="내용" required
        <? if ($write_min || $write_max) { ?>ONKEYUP="check_byte('wr_content', 'char_count');"<?}?>><?=$content?></TEXTAREA>
        <? if ($write_min || $write_max) { ?><script language="JavaScript"> check_byte('wr_content', 'char_count'); </script><?}?></td>
    <td></td>
</tr>
새 버전을 설치하고 나니까

Fatal error: Call to undefined function: sql_fetch() in /family/ylcnetwork/vbeta/public_html/solution/club/common.php on line 30

이런 에러가 나네요.. OTL..
클럽 라이센스를 보니
" 2. NC클럽 소프트웨어를 대여하거나 기타 상업적인 목적으로 재배포 및 사용 할 수 없습니다. "
라고 되어있던데요
이번버젼에는 " 3. 상업적 목적이라 함은 NC클럽 소프트웨어에 의해 직접적인 수익이 발생하는 것을 말합니다. " 이게 빠졌던데
그럼 회사같은 수익을 내는 기업에서 " g4(4.05.01) 연동 ncclub 2.1.3 release [09.12.05] " 을사용하면 않되는거죠?

만약 광복절 버젼을 사용한다면 클럽을 이용하여 직접적인 수익이 발생 안하면 되는건가요?
클럽 2.x 버젼은 모두 현재의 라이센스를 따릅니다.

3번 항목을 뺐더니 헷갈리시나 봅니다.

이 허접한 프로그램으로 그럴분은 없겠지만..
클럽을 판매한다던가.. 클럽으로 사이트를 만들어 준다던가..

클럽을 통한 수익의 발생보다는..
수익의 증가에 이용하셨으면 하는 바램입니다..

회사에서도 운영목적이라면 이용하셔도 상관없습니다.
DB가 수정된것은 없습니다.
전체파일 업로드를 권장하나..
기존 파일을 수정하셨다면..
HISTORY 파일의 내용을 비교하시면서 해당 파일만 업로드 하셔도 됩니다.
하지만 만일을 대비한 백업은 해두십시오.
이번 버전은 db 영향 안주더군요. 파일을 덮어쓰기로 업로드하시고, 클럽관리에서 업그레이드 버튼 한번 눌러부세요..

나라오름님에게 감사드립니다.
히스토리 수정파일(업데이트파일)에...

클럽 메뉴 권한 중 삭제 권한 삭제
cb_menulevel.php <----- cm_menulevel.php 이더군요
저같이 업데이트파일만 업로드할때 참고하세요..^^
Parse error: parse error, unexpected T_VARIABLE in /home/nucleus/gnuboard4/club/admin/_common.php on line 3

이런메세지가 나오는데요..
위의 글대로 했는데.. 뭐가 잘못된걸까요??
라이센스 2번 에서요

2. NC클럽 소프트웨어를 대여하거나 기타 상업적인 목적으로 재배포 및 사용 할 수 없습니다.

라고 돼어있는데 쇼핑몰에 붙여서 사용하면 안돼는건가요. 개인적인곳에만 사용하는건가요.

만약 안된다면 어떻게 사용할수 있나요
이렇게 좋은 프로그램을 사용할 수 있도록 해주셔서 너무 너무 감사합니다.  베스트셀러 신간 도서라도 한 권 전해드리고 싶네요.
아직 클럽은 사용전이지만 이곳에 오시는 대부분은 친절하신 듯 합니다.
좋은 프로그램들을 만들어 주시니 사용하는 한사람 한사람이 행복해 질 듯 싶습니다.

나라오름님...
감사드려요.^.^..
select * from nc_visit_cb_asd where cv_date = now()

1146 : Table 'happy707.nc_visit_cb_asd' doesn't exist

error file : /club/club_main.php

클럽만들기 하고 나면 이런 애러뜨는데 어떻게 해야돼여??
전체 3,524 |RSS
그누4 플러그인 내용 검색

회원로그인

(주)에스아이알소프트 / 대표:홍석명 / (06211) 서울특별시 강남구 역삼동 707-34 한신인터밸리24 서관 1404호 / E-Mail: admin@sir.kr
사업자등록번호: 217-81-36347 / 통신판매업신고번호:2014-서울강남-02098호 / 개인정보보호책임자:김민섭(minsup@sir.kr)
© SIRSOFT